机器人操作数据采集成本高,在多物体、多机器人、多环境场景下难以获取所有任务的示范数据。尽管现有生成模型能为单一任务合成有效数据,却无法利用任务的组合结构,且难以泛化至未见的任务组合。本文提出一种语义可组合的扩散变换器,将状态转移分解为机器人、物体、障碍物和目标特定组件,并通过注意力机制学习其交互。在有限任务子集上训练后,该模型可零样本生成高质量状态转移序列,用于学习未见任务组合的控制策略。进一步引入基于离线强化学习的迭代自优化流程,验证并回填合成数据以改进后续训练。相比传统单体模型与硬编码组合基线,本方法显著提升零样本性能,最终解决近全部保留任务,且学习表征中涌现出有意义的组合结构。
原文摘要 · Abstract (English)
Collecting robotic manipulation data is expensive, making it impractical to acquire demonstrations for the combinatorially large space of tasks that arise in multi-object, multi-robot, and multi-environment settings. While recent generative models can synthesize useful data for individual tasks, they do not exploit the compositional structure of robotic domains and struggle to generalize to unseen task combinations. We propose a semantic compositional diffusion transformer that factorizes transitions into robot-, object-, obstacle-, and objective-specific components and learns their interactions through attention. Once trained on a limited subset of tasks, we show that our model can zero-shot generate high-quality transitions from which we can learn control policies for unseen task combinations. Then, we introduce an iterative self-improvement procedure in which synthetic data is validated via offline reinforcement learning and incorporated into subsequent training rounds. Our approach substantially improves zero-shot performance over monolithic and hard-coded compositional baselines, ultimately solving nearly all held-out tasks and demonstrating the emergence of meaningful compositional structure in the learned representations.
